California-based Mendaera, a healthcare robotics company, announced that it had secured $24 million in Series A funding, led by Lux Capital.
Operator Partners, Founders Fund and Allen & Company participated in the round alongside investors Auris Health founder Dr. Fred Moll, Intuitive Surgical and former U.S. Senator Bob Kerrey.

Hangzhou RoboCT Technology Development Co., maker of rehabilitation robots in China, has scored $15.7 million in a Series A+ funding round led by Fortune Capital.
The investing round was also participated by Essence Securities, Poly Capital, and its existing investor, Blue Run Ventures China.

Diligent Robotics raised more than $30 million in a Series B funding round for its clinical support robot, Moxi.
The round was led by Tiger Global with participation from True Ventures, DNX Venture, Ubiquity Ventures, E14 Fund, Next Coast Ventures, Boom Capital, Gaingels and Cedars-Sinai Health Ventures. The startup joined the Cedars-Sinai Accelerator class announced in February 2021.

NDR Medical launches Japan office
Singaporean medical device maker NDR Medical has opened a new office in Tokyo, Japan, its fourth location in Asia-Pacific. The company also operates in China and Malaysia.

NexStem, a robotics startup based in Palo Alto, California with a R&D team in India, is set to roll out across Asia-Pacific, Europe and the United States its headset that can be controlled by a user's thoughts.
The launch comes as the company has received funding from angel investors like BITS Spark and Indian internet company InfoEdge for an undisclosed amount.

Smith+Nephew has announced the launch of its latest robotics platform, along with a suite of technology solutions called Real Intelligence, in Australia and New Zealand.

US-based developer of the Coral interventional robotics platform, Moray Medical, has completed its seed round of €4.7 million ($5.7m) with European health tech investor Heal Capital and several other angel investors, including the Angel Physicians Fund.
